Melanie Martinez already had a unique persona when she debuted in The Voice Season 3 in 2012. The New York-based music singer was accompanied by her family when she auditioned with the song “Toxic.” Her quirky visuals and exemplary voice made her a lovable contender in the reality show, but eventually, her time with The Voice ended when she was eliminated in December. Although she wasn’t successful in winning the reality series, Martinez came back with a vengeance. In 2014, she dropped her debut EP Dollhouse. The major label debut featured the singles “Dollhouse” and “Carousel.” The Eo also spent 13 weeks on Billboard’s Heatseekers Albums, peaking at number 4. Martinez promoted the EP with a massive tour spanning from 2014 to 2015.

After the success of her debut EP, Martinez dropped her debut studio album, Cry Baby. The record became an immediate commercial success, peaking at number 6 on the Billboard 200 and topping the Alternative Albums chart. The record, which spawned singles “Pity Party,” “Soap,” “Sippy Cup,” and “Mrs. Potato Head,” showcased Martinez’s unique approach to electro-pop. Garnering rave reviews from fans and critics, the album was eventually certified double-platinum after selling over two million copies in the U.S. In the same year, Martinez dropped a deluxe edition of Cry Baby. The album spawned the sleeper hit “Playdate.”

In 2019, Melanie Martinez released her most groundbreaking project. Her sophomore album, K-12 was dropped in tandem with a musical fantasy film of the same name. K-12 peaked at number 3 on the Billboard 200 and dominated the Top Alternative and Top Soundtrack Albums charts. Martinez also achieved phenomenal international success, entering the charts in 25 other countries. The 2019 film K-12 is a whimsical fantasy film about Martinez’ alter ego, “Cry Baby.”

This year, Martinez promotes her latest effort, Portals. The third studio album peaked at number 2 on the Billboard 200 and entered the charts in 14 other countries. The album spawned the viral hit singles “Death” and “Void.” Both singles charted on the Billboard Hot 100.

About Melanie Martinez  

Melanie Martinez is a multi-Platinum, 12 billion-streaming alt-pop phenomenon. PORTALS marks the 27-year-old NYC-born singer-songwriter-filmmaker’s first full-length release in nearly four years following her 2 billion-streaming, RIAA Gold-certified second album, K-12 . K-12 proved a sensation upon its release, entering the Billboard 200 at #3 with further debuts at #1 on the Alternative album chart, and #1 on the Soundtrack album chart. Hailed by Forbes as “a perfect conceptual album in the streaming age,” K-12 also serves as a soundtrack companion to an eerily enchanting musical film written, directed, and starring Martinez. K-12 the film debuted as the 6 th highest grossing film in the US on the day of its September 3, 2019 theatrical release, with one-night-only screenings in over 425 cinemas in 32 countries.  

Martinez truly set forth on what has proven a remarkable creative journey with her 2015 debut album, CRY BABY . CRY BABY took on a stunning second life in 2020 when the longtime fan-favorite “ Play Date “ exploded into a true alt-pop sensation with millions of user-generated videos across TikTok. Now boasting over 1 billion worldwide streams along with 2x RIAA Platinum certification, “Play Date” propelled CRY BABY back onto the upper half of the Billboard 200 more than five years after its initial release. Named to Forbes ’ “30 Under 30 2021” thanks in part to the renewed success of “Play Date,” Martinez has brought her idiosyncratic vision to an array of diverse enterprises, including last year’s instantly sold-out collaboration with footwear brand Koi. In addition to her myriad musical and visual efforts, Martinez has also shown herself to be an unforgettable live performer via sold-out headline shows and festival performances around the planet.

Melanie Martinez is bringing the third and final iteration of her signature character Cry Baby — this time, a pink-skinned, four-eyed fairy-like creature that lives between life and death — with her on tour. On Monday, the singer announced a 29-date tour across North America in support of her third album, Portals .

Martinez posted a video teasing the tour by posting a video with the environmental sound opening of her track “Nymphology” as the camera focused on a seeming portrait of herself as the pink creature as she announced the tour. The singer is set to hit the road on May 30 in Denver, before making her way to cities such as Seattle, Los Angeles, Houston, New York City, Cincinnati, and St. Louis.

View this post on Instagram A post shared by melanie martinez ⟡ (@littlebodybigheart)

Fans on her mailing list will be able to access presale tickets on Wednesday before tickets go on sale to the general public on Friday at 10 a.m. local time.

“With  Portals , Martinez delivers an effortlessly inventive, mature record that reintroduces her as an artist unafraid to start from scratch and tackle complex, difficult ideas,” a Rolling Stone review of the new album says. “She’s letting us inside her world, and the story she tells is crystal clear.”

This is Martinez’s first time on the road since 2019 and 2020’s K-12 Tour. Before then, she performed her LP Cry Baby on the road from 2015 to 2017 for a whopping total of 124 shows.

Just saw her last night, 9/23/16, at the Hammerstein Ballroom in NYC! Doors opened a little late, around 8:15. The line setup was not great. Tons of people were lined up in front of a parking lot, and the manager demanded we move out of the way. Other than that the security kept it pretty good. Inside, my friends and I were squished, hot, and had to stand up the entire time. "General admission" means the floor. I'm not complaining though. We didn't have to be in line for hours if we wanted a good place in the crowd, we got there at 6:45 and we were about 20 feet away from the stage! Opening act came on first, a band named Handsome Ghost, and did 6 songs. Finally at 9, Melanie came on and she performed all of her songs, excluding Play Date, Gingerbread Man, Bittersweet Tragedy and Dead To Me. During "Tag, You're It" and "Milk and Cookies" she brought the Wolf from her double feature music video for those songs. The Wolf tried to hurt Melanie in TYI but she fought back in MAC and killed the wolf by kicking and pushing him onto the ground. During "Mrs. Potato Head" she brought a plastic surgeon Bunny who put silicone breasts on her! In "Soap" bubble were blown into the crowd. In "Cake", her final song, she stood on top of a cake! When all was over, the band, who were dressed like animals, threw some freebies into the crowd! All in all, a great experience!

So, Melanie Martinez is absolutely one of the most amazing artists EVER and her concert certainly didn’t disappoint. Her backup dancers were outstanding, the tv screen graphics were beautiful, and her voice was even better in-person. There was a tv screen at the back playing really cool graphics from the K-12 movie, but the best part about them was, in between performances, there was a substitute teacher at the K-12 school teaching spreading positive messages about self-love and self worth, which was really inspiring and lovely. Also, during Orange Juice and Strawberry Shortcake, there was scented air released into the crowd that smelled like oranges and strawberry shortcake. That was probably one of the coolest parts. It made everything alive and interesting. I’ve never seen anyone do anything like that before. Most incredible part of the concert was Melanie herself. She’s a goddess anyway, but seeing her in person, singing, truly makes you realize how talented and sweet and absolutely amazing she is.
